Moving to Clearwater is a financial step down — higher costs without proportional income gain.
Clearwater has a cost index of 106 vs 95 for Pittsburgh. Clearwater is 11 points more expensive overall. Monthly rent goes from $1,516 to $1,904 (+26%).
If you earn the Pittsburgh median of $64,137, you would need approximately $71,563/year in Clearwater to maintain equivalent purchasing power, based on the cost index difference of 11 points (12%).
Median rent in Pittsburgh is $1,516/month. In Clearwater it is $1,904/month — a difference of +$388 per month, or $4,656 per year.
Moving to Clearwater is a financial step down — higher costs without proportional income gain. The salary equivalent to maintain your current lifestyle is $71,563/year in Clearwater. The median income there is $64,440.
Estimated monthly essentials total $3,332 in Pittsburgh vs $3,917 in Clearwater — a difference of +$585/month (+$7,020/year).
The median home price in Clearwater is $337,480 vs $230,723 in Pittsburgh. With 20% down and a 6.5% rate, the estimated monthly mortgage payment is $1,706 in Clearwater vs $1,167 in Pittsburgh.
